“For at least 15 years I had battled with my weight – it was an emotional constant weight struggling journey…My average weight used to be between 59 and 62kg.  At age 37, I started to gain weight, slowly but surely.  At first, I wasn’t really concerned – I simply thought there was something wrong with my scale.  Then I blamed the weight gain on the fact that I was in my late thirties and consoled myself with the idea that my metabolism was slowing down and my body shape was simply changing.

Looking back now I realize how bad my lifestyle was…My water intake was zero, and although I hadn’t eaten a lot, my food choices were really, really poor.  I tried to convince myself that if I simply deprived myself of food, I would drop the unwanted kilos.  I continued in my same old ways and the number on the scale just escalated higher and higher…

I started to feel discouraged and behind my smiling facade developed a very low self-esteem.  Shopping for clothes became a very bad experience, and I hated the image of myself in the mirror.  My wardrobe became so limited and, reaching an all-time high weight of 95kg, I became desperate.  ‘When would this stop?’, I asked myself…

Something needed to be done…I went on a diet and dropped my weight with 7kg, but that was it.  I was stuck.  With a few attempts I manged to drop 2 or 3 kg just to pick it all up again.  I realized that dieting, with all its do’s and don’ts was not the answer – I needed a lifestyle change… 

In August 2016 I joined Janet’s Health & Wellness clinic in Ermelo, which also included colonic treatments.  For many previous years until then I had dealt with a lot of emotional issues due to circumstances, with a handicapped daughter and a husband who was diagnosed with cancer four times.  In retrospection I know that all this, together with the after affects on his health also played a huge part in my weight gain cycle.

With the help and patient ear of my good friend Janet, I started to empty my emotional cup.  I talked my heart out and gradually my whole mindset changed.  I faced and dealt with these emotional issues and over the course of 16 months lost a staggering 25kg.  It was an amazing experience for my body, soul and mind, but something was still missing…Being skinny only is not good enough.  My blood pressure was still high…I really had the urge to become fit…

…I have asked Carien a few questions, this is how she replied…

What was the inspiration behind your dedication to lose weight?

  • Seeing other good-looking women my age made me realize – I had no excuse not to look good as well. I thought if they could do it, I could too.
  • I realized that this was not the way I wanted to grow old.
  • I wanted to be able to reach my feet to put on shoes!
  • I desperately needed to feel better about myself, which was definitely not the case with my size 40/42 body – make-up and a good hairstyle couldn’t compensate for my overweight body, I wanted to feel good body, mind and soul.

What was the toughest change you had to make?

My mindset had to change.  My lifestyle had to change.  It came at a price.  I had to compare the need to eat to the need to lose weight – it comes down to this question: Do you want to enjoy food, or do you want to enjoy losing weight?  Obviously losing weight was my main concern, so I ended up cooking for my family, but preparing my own food separately.

Your physical appearance has changed so much – what else has changed about you?

Firstly, my inner being feels so much lighter as well.  My confidence on a scale from 1 to 10 has increased from a 3 to a 9!  My fashion style has changed – today I can wear clothes with so much more confidence.

What are your goals moving forward?

I have never thought about it in such a way before, but I would love to grow old being fit and healthy, maintaining a healthy body weight.  I would love to inspire others to do the same, and I would love to be a member at Mirna’s forever…

Do you have any advice for people who desperately want to lose weight?

  • A mind switch is the most important thing. You need to remind yourself constantly what is best with every slimming choice you make.  Don’t rely on slimming products – teach your body to do its own work.
  • Detox your body, then find a lifestyle that suits you and that you can stick to for life.
  • Don’t think too far ahead – set your mind breaking 500g barriers at a time.
  • Exercise regularly at least 40 minutes per day.
  • Drink 6 to 8 glasses of water per day. Don’t like water?  Take like medicine: down 500ml of water 4 x per day.

Do you have a favourite healthy meal or snack?

  • Grilled steak and Greek salad with Balsamic vinegar.
  • Biltong/nuts or a fresh fruit salad.
